Eggs Benedict

4 servings15 min prep20 min cookMedium

Ingredients

  • 4 English muffins, split
  • 8 slices Canadian bacon
  • 8 large eggs
  • 1 tbsp white vinegar
  • 3 large egg yolks, for hollandaise
  • 1 tbsp lemon juice
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ted and warm
  • Salt and cayenne pepper, to taste
  • Chopped chives, for garnish

Instructions

  1. 1Make the hollandaise by whisking the egg yolks with the lemon juice in a heatproof bowl set over a pan of barely simmering water, whisking constantly until pale and slightly thickened, about 3 minutes.
  2. 2Remove from the heat and slowly drizzle in the warm melted butter while whisking constantly, until the sauce is thick and glossy. Season with salt and cayenne, then keep warm off the heat.
  3. 3Toast the split English muffins and warm the Canadian bacon in a skillet until lightly browned on each side.
  4. 4Bring a wide pot of water to a gentle simmer and add the vinegar. Crack each egg into a small cup, swirl the water gently, and slide the eggs in one at a time, poaching until the whites are set but the yolks remain runny, about 3 minutes.
  5. 5Remove the poached eggs with a slotted spoon and drain briefly on a paper towel.
  6. 6Top each muffin half with a slice of Canadian bacon, a poached egg, and a generous spoonful of hollandaise. Garnish with chives and serve immediately.
